John Henry Wright

Birth25 Dec 1851 - Cheapside, London, England
Death13 AUG 1925 - South Australia, Australia
MotherNot Available
FatherJoseph Wright

Born in Cheapside, London, England on 25 Dec 1851 to Joseph Wright. John Henry Wright married Mary Jane Pickering and had 12 children. He passed away on 13 AUG 1925 in South Australia, Australia.
